BY CHRYSEE G. SAMILLANO

Eduardo Gulmatico (right) donated a copy of his book “Tears and Joy Memoirs” to Bata National High School principal Cheryl Tondo Wednesday*

Negrense writer Ed Gulmatico donated a book titled “Tears and Joy Memoirs” to several schools in Bacolod City and Negros Occidental.

The book he wrote about his life was published by Amazon Publishing (Books) way in May 2021.

Gulmatico said he made a solemn promise that if the book will be published, he will donate a copy to schools that played a role in his life as well as that of his family. A minimal amount of “P50 per book” from book sales or proceeds will be donated to St. Vincent Home for the Aged in Tangub, Bacolod City.

Three copies of the book were given to Don Bosco Technical Institute in Victorias City, Don Bosco Technical Institute Library, retired principal Rebecca Maroma, and DBTl Alumni Secretariat, and one copy each to La Consolacion College Extension School in Gardenville, Brgy. Tangub, Negros Occidental High School (NOHS), UNO-R where five of his children graduated, and Bata National High School where his wife taught for 20 years, he said.

Gulmatico said he still has one copy to donate to STI-West Negros University.*
